Better Breed Cameroon empowers 15 adolescent girls and young women in Cameroon through sessions on identity, self-worth, resilience, digital safety, career guidance, and future planning.
Creating Safe Spaces for Adolescent Girls to Learn, Reflect, and Grow

Better Breed Cameroon continues to advance its commitment to youth empowerment by creating safe learning spaces where adolescent girls and young women can develop confidence, gain practical knowledge, and make informed decisions about their futures.
Through an empowerment and mentorship engagement in Yaoundé, Better Breed Cameroon equipped young girls with essential life skills focused on identity, self-worth, resilience, digital safety, and career planning.
The initiative responded to critical challenges affecting adolescent girls today, including limited access to mentorship, social pressures, online risks, and uncertainty around future educational and career choices.
Empowering Girls Through Identity, Self-Worth, and Resilience
Under the theme “The Young Girl and the World Around Her,” Better Breed Cameroon facilitated conversations aimed at helping adolescent girls understand themselves, recognize their value, and develop a stronger sense of purpose.Led by COO Merveille Dongmo, the session explored the importance of identity, self-esteem, and resilience in shaping personal growth and decision-making.Participants reflected on how societal expectations, stereotypes, and external influences can affect how young girls perceive themselves. They were encouraged to build positive self-images, embrace their strengths, and recognize their ability to become leaders and contributors within their communities.

Promoting Digital Safety and Responsible Social Media Use
As technology continues to shape young people’s experiences, Better Breed Cameroon addressed the importance of digital safety and responsible social media use.Participants learned practical strategies to:
-Protect their personal information online
-Build healthy digital habitsRecognize unsafe online interactions
-Use social media positively for learning, creativity, networking, and personal development.
The session encouraged young women to see digital platforms not only as entertainment spaces but also as tools for education, entrepreneurship, advocacy, and growth.
Guiding Students Through Career Choices and Future Planning

Beyond empowerment discussions, we facilitated a career guidance and mentorship session for high school students to support informed educational and professional decisions.The session introduced “What Next?” Newsletter,a career and educational counselling resource developed by Better Breed Cameroon since 2014 to support Cameroonian students transitioning from secondary education to higher education and professional pathways
Participants explored:
-Identifying personal strengths, interests, and aspirations
-Making informed choices about fields of study
-Understanding academic qualifications and career opportunities
-Researching institutions and professional pathways.
Participants received copies of the “What Next?” newsletter as a continued resource to guide their future educational and career decisions.
